发布网友
共7个回答
热心网友
我自己也是一个学习ing的菜鸟,不算很高的高手,正在准备去考RHCE
跟你分享一下我自己规划的路线好了
前期的话,熟悉一下Linux
平台:Ubuntu
试试各种软件啊,试试在真机上安装啊,虚拟机啊什么的,再试试命令行下敲几个命令什么的
这个过程我用了一个多星期,压根不算在学习啦,就是熟悉熟悉什么事Linux
在这个期间推荐可以看看 鸟哥的Linux私房菜 之类的书
很多人推崇这书,个人感觉讲的东西不是很多,但是对于初学者已经很多了呢。
中期
认真学习一个平台
Debian 或者 RHEL
因为我是选择的是RHEL,所以比较推荐RHEL了
RHEL学起来各种培训班啊教程都很多,如果你是一个能坐下来耐心看书耐心做实验的人,那可以考虑自学,如果是那种开了头没多久就没兴趣学下去的,个人推荐找个很贵很贵的培训班,贵到你少去一次都心疼钱的那种。。。然后你就懂了
RHEL这个方向上有RHCSA RHCE RHCA几个认证考试,有兴趣就去考考试试看,不过价格不算便宜。
选择一个方向
Linux是个操作系统,要说学习它或者说用它来找工作赚钱什么的,有很多方向可以选择
Linux/Unix平台下的软件开发
(其实,我一直不知道这个方向怎么赚钱。。不过应该有办法吧)
Linux运行维护
(如果你准备考红帽的认证,那这个方向会比较适合。 还有会什么集群啊之类的内容,个人感觉比较好玩。)
Linux内核开发
(这个。。感觉很高深的样子,具体怎么样不清楚,不过我有个学长就是去红帽干这个的)
Linux下驱动开发
(可以衍生到Android下的驱动开发什么的,据说两年工作经验的这个行业内的在上海能拿到1W以上的样子)
Orical数据库管理啊
(这个方向还是很牛*的,淘宝的一些大牛一年几十万上百万都能有的样子,但是这是另一个非常庞大的方向了。。。也有Orical自己的认证考试,考一下应该也有点难度,而且学起来不便宜)
什么什么的,
具体说有多少我也不是很清楚。。。
看你自己的兴趣
shell编程
一般都是学习的Bash吧??我不太清楚别人,我自己周围的人都是选择的Bash。。。
如果学有余力可以顺带学学python
开始了解底层的东西
这个期间可以看一些内核方面的驱动方面的书
0.11版Linux内核解析啊什么的,简单,内容不算多,但是能很大程度上帮助你了解Linux到底怎么运行的
驱动方面我不算了解很多,但是应该在VeryCD上能找到不少好玩儿的书吧应该
如果学到后期。。感觉那时候我的感觉应该跟现在的想法不一样了吧
后期就没什么好说的了。。。个人感觉在Linux方向上的路很多很长一时半会儿是没机会走完或者走到头的。。。方向不一样能学的能做的都不一样吧应该。。
嗯,都是我刚才看到你的问题心血来潮敲出来的。
觉得能看一眼就看,如果觉得没什么意义也无所谓了~
热心网友
学习Linux知识,可以按照以下步骤进行学习:
第一阶段:初级阶段
初级阶段需要把linux学习路线搞清楚,任何学习都是循序渐进的,所以学linux也是需要有一定的路线。
1. Linux基础知识、基本命令;
2. Linux用户及权限基础;
3. Linux系统进程管理进阶;
4. linux高效文本、文件处理命令;
5. shell脚本入门
第二阶段:中级进阶
中级进阶需要在充分了解linux原理和基础知识之后,对上层的应用和服务进行深入学习,其中说到服务肯定涉及到网络的相关知识,是需要花时间学习的。
1. TCP/IP网络基础;
2. Linux企业常用服务;
3. Linux企业级安全原理和防范技巧;
4. 加密/解密原理及数据安全、系统服务访问控制及服务安全基础;
5. iptables安全策略构建;
6. shell脚本进阶;
7. MySQL应用原理及管理入门
第三阶段:Linux高级进阶
1. http服务代理缓存加速;
2. 企业级负载集群;
3. 企业级高可用集群;
4. 运维监控zabbix详解;
5. 运维自动化学习;
第四阶段:Linux资深方向细化
1. 大数据方向;
2. 云计算方向;
3. 运维开发;
4. 自动化运维;
5. 运维架构师
热心网友
熟悉常用的linux下的命令
ls/pwd/cd/touch/mv/rm/mkdir/rmdir/cp/cat/file/tar/等等.....
熟悉vi的使用
熟悉gcc的使用
熟悉gdb的使用
接着学习常用的库函数吧
热心网友
我建议 先从基本开始,翻阅入门代码书籍,打好基础来自:求助得到的回答
热心网友
1、学会装linux
2、基本命令
3、学会管理你的linux
4、用linux*想干的事
看看鸟哥的linux私房菜吧:http://linux.vbird.org
热心网友
迂回路线 长征路程
热心网友
不懂谷歌,不了解谷歌